“Per the aviary's bylaws, the executive committee shall consist of at least 6 members but not more than 12 all of whom shall be members of the board of directors. The executive committee shall exercise all powers of the full board of directors between board meetings.”
“At a regularly scheduled full board of directors meeting, the board of directors voted unanimously to assign the responsibility of approving the 990 form to the finance committee of the board of directors. The aviary executive director and chief financial officer, along with a representative from its independent outside accounting firm, will review the 990 with the finance committee prior to filing the form 990. In addition, the full board will receive a copy of the form 990 for review and comment prior to submission to the irs.”
“Annually, covered individuals must complete a disclosure statement reflecting his or her interests to the executive committee and chairman of the board of directors. The disclosure statement should list the conflict of interest, such as list of family members, substantial business or investment holdings, and other transactions or affiliations with businesses and other organizations or those of family members. The executive committee is responsible for reviewing the disclosure statements so that its members are familiar with potential conflicts. In addition, each director, committee member, officer and any covered individual is personally responsible for disclosing his/her actual or potential conflict (or any actual or potential conflict of which he or she may be aware) at the time the national aviary is considering a transaction that may involve a conflict and whenever he or she becomes aware that his or her disclosure statement is no longer accurate. In addition, the conflict of interest policy outlines very specific, detailed procedures which the executive committee must follow to address any conflicts disclosed by individuals.”
“The compensation of the person must be reviewed and approved by the executive committee, provided that persons with conflicts of interest with respect to the compensation arrangement at issue are not involved in this review and approval. The compensation of the person must be reviewed and approved using data as to the comparable compensation for similarly qualified persons in functionally comparable positions at similarly situated organizations. There must be contemporaneous documentation and recordkeeping with respect to the deliberations and decisions regarding the compensation arrangement.”

“The aviary maintains and exhibits a significant collection of birds and horticulture. A value of this collection is not included in the statement of financial position because a reasonable valuation basis and life expectancy cannot be determined. Collection items acquired either through purchases, breeding programs, or donation are not capitalized. Purchases of collection items are recorded as decreases in net assets without donor restrictions if purchased with assets that are without donor restrictions and as decreases in net assets with donor restrictions if purchased with donor-restricted assets. Contributions of collection items are not recognized in the statement of activities. Proceeds from deaccessions or insurance recoveries are reflected in the statement of activities based on the absence or existence and nature of donor-imposed restrictions. During the years ended december 31, 2019 and 2018, the aviary spent approximately $16,000 to enhance its living collection.”
“The african grey parrot endowment fund requires that the earnings be utilized for the maintenance of the african grey parrots. The capital endowment fund requires that the earnings be utilized for maintenance of the capital construction for expansion of the aviary. The avian conservation endowment fund allows up to 5% of the annual value to be utilized to fund the salary and related expenses of the conservation department. In 2018, the aviary received an investment of $1,500,000 to be used to fund an audience development fund. The purpose of this fund is to provide the aviary with access to capital that could be immediately used for opportunities to grow its audience such as investments in exhibits, technology or programs. $1,000,000 is a permanently restricted endowment in which the aviary may draw 5% annually with the following provisions: if the endowment falls below 75% of its corpus value due to withdrawals or decline in market conditions, no funds may be withdrawn until such time that the endowment balance is restored to 75% or more of its corpus value. $500,000 is a restricted reserve in which the aviary may withdraw 100% of the funds with the following provisions: requests for approval will include a plan for replenishment. The aviary's goal is to replenish all funds withdrawn within five years or less. If draws from the reserve cannot be re-paid within a five-year period from derived sources, the permanently restricted endowment portion of the audience development fund will be frozen until such time the restricted reserve is re-paid in full. Annual withdrawals of 5% from the permanently restricted endowment can be used to re-pay the restricted reserve.”
“The aviary accounts for uncertainty in income taxes using a recognition threshold of more-likely-than-not to be sustained upon examination by the appropriate taxing authority. Measurement of the tax uncertainty occurs if the recognition threshold is met. Management determined that there were no tax uncertainties that met the recognition threshold in 2019 and 2018. At december 31, 2019, the aviary had operating loss carry-forwards resulting from its unrelated business activities of approximately $994,000 which may be applied against taxable income in future years. The net operating loss carry-forwards expire at various dates beginning in 2026. A valuation allowance has been recorded to offset the resulting deferred tax asset due to the uncertainty of the future use of these net operating losses.”
